This appeared in the Sunday Times Political column!!

The statement said: 'Having taken note of the Resolution adopted by the Tamil Nadu State Assembly on 12th November 2008 calling for a ceasefire in Sri Lanka, President Mahinda Rajapaksa, emphasised that he and his administration have always been for a political solution. However, it is the LTTE that repeatedly violated its obligations and embarked on a path of conflict and terror. Moreover, it is necessary to be mindful of the LTTE's past track record of using a ceasefire in order to re-group and re-arm, with no intention of a political solution .'
The Indian Premier appreciated those remarks, a high-ranking government source said. He has thus endorsed the government's military campaign against Tiger guerrillas until they are militarily weakened, the source added.

As for the developing political events of Tamil Nadu, it has been left to the film artistes of Sri Lanka to reply the film artistes of Tamil Nadu about what is best for each country, and a stinging statement by the Leader of the Tamil United Liberation Front (TULF), V. Anandasagaree asking India - and Tamil Nadu's State Assembly -- not to be deceived by the pressure tactics of pro-LTTE forces and to be careful of creating a little Jaffna in the southern Indian state that would cause bigger headaches for India.
What Anandasangaree, who was once MP for Kilinochchi before the LTTE evicted him from the political scene, and now with the Security Forces preparing to evict the LTTE from his former constituency, has rightly asked Tamil Nadu politicians to visit Sri Lanka officially and see for themselves how peacefully the Tamils and Sinhalese live together in this island-nation.
